Nagoya's Modern Industrial Landscape & Supply Chain Demands

As Japan's premier manufacturing powerhouse, the Greater Nagoya region (Chubu industrial zone) represents the heartbeat of the global automotive, aerospace, and precision machinery sectors. With manufacturing activities operating under strict Just-In-Time (JIT) protocols, warehouse space utilization, rapid component accessibility, and safety compliance are critical benchmarks for success.

In complex production environments—particularly those supporting tier-1 and tier-2 automotive suppliers—efficient material handling relies on durable warehouse storage cages. High-tensile steel mesh design provides clear visibility for parts tracking, eliminates dust accumulation, and conforms fully to local Japanese warehousing fire safety regulations.

Moreover, Nagoya's geographical setting requires structural compliance with Japan's rigorous seismic criteria. Our logistics cages feature reinforced locking tabs and precision foot structures to remain stable under sudden dynamic shifts, protecting both personnel and valuable inventory.

JIS-Aligned Materials & Structural Safety

Our logistics cages are built using premium-grade, cold-drawn carbon steel wire (equivalent to JIS G 3505 standard wire rod), with tensile strength specifications verified above 540 N/mm². Bottom channels are roll-formed from heavy structural steel plates to prevent deflection under full loads.

To accommodate Nagoya's humid coastal microclimate and prevent surface deterioration, we apply a high-durability zinc-plating process with an integrated trivalent chromate sealing layer. This coating achieves excellent salt-spray test results under ISO 9227 standards, making it well-suited for industrial warehousing near Nagoya Port.

What raw material standards do you apply for warehouse storage cages exported to Japan?
We use high-grade low-carbon steel wire (Q235 and Q195 grades) with mechanical properties that align with JIS G 3101 (SS400 steel) requirements. The wire has a tensile strength rating of 500–550 N/mm² to ensure resistance to deformation under standard rated load capacities.
How do your storage cages address seismic activity requirements in the Greater Nagoya area?
Our cages feature reinforced base nesting channels and heavy-duty locking links. When stacked, the positive-locking leg structures prevent lateral movement during vibration. This stability complies with recommended dynamic safety practices for Chubu area warehouses.
Can the cages be integrated with automated storage and retrieval systems (ASRS) and AGVs?
Yes. We design and manufacture custom bottom-runner profiles and guide plates that allow standard AGV lifters to slide underneath and lift the cages. Tight dimensional tolerances (within ±2mm) ensure compatibility with automatic stacker cranes and conveyor lanes.
Which surface coating option is best for coastal industrial areas like the Port of Nagoya?
For humid coastal zones, we recommend electro-galvanization with an extra clear lacquer seal, or hot-dip galvanization (HDG). Our hot-dip galvanized cages exceed 80 microns in coating thickness, providing long-term protection against atmospheric corrosion.
What is the typical lead time and shipping route for Nagoya-bound cargo?
Standard production takes 20 to 25 days following technical drawing confirmation. Marine freight is shipped from Guangzhou or Shenzhen ports directly to the Port of Nagoya, with a transit time of approximately 6 to 9 days depending on the steamship line.
